Even though cyberstalking and on the web harassment can easily be committed by somebody you don't understand, they are most often perpetrated by somebody with whom you recognize. Typically, cyberstalking or on-line harassment is dedicated by a previous or current intimate partner and the cyberstalking or on the net harassment might begin or become worse when you end the relationship. Cyberstalking is an expression that describes the abuse of the Internet or other technology to pester and pursue someone. A stalker might just contact you by e-mail, social media sites, a messaging app, or through other on-line spaces/websites. The individual might also submit messages about you, share your personal information or images of you on the internet to harass or terrorize you. Some stalkers might just utilize innovation to find/track your place and to monitor what you do on the internet (or offline). Even if your region does not have a criminal law particularly in opposition to "cyberstalking," in a large number of regions, the act of consistently harassing a person or contacting through the Internet or other modern technology is still thought about a criminal offense under the community's stalking or harassment laws. It's very important to know that even if you were originally fine with the person contacting you, if his/her habits begins to scare you, it might just be considered stalking/cyberstalking.
